Iran's Impasco to add ferrosilicon capacity

Iran Minerals Production and Supply Co. (Impasco) plans to build 24,000 tonnes/year of ferrosilicon capacity to add to its existing ferrochrome capacity, Kallanish learns from the firm. The capacity will be spread over four plants each with 6,000 t/y capability. Joghatai Ferrochrome Complex has increased its production rate to 12,000 t/y since its takeover by Impasco, the holding company adds.
